Latest News for: three cliffs bay

Edit

10 of the most beautiful places to visit in the UK for 2025

AOL 11 Mar 2025
Our earth has a whole list of remarkable sites to behold, from the seascape of Vietnam’s Ha Long Bay to the sands of the Sahara ... 1. Three Cliffs Bay, Gower Peninsula. .
  • 1
×